A ball falls from the position at (green point) onto a sinusoidal channel of height and bounces in the channel (seen in cross section). The ball's trajectory is traced in red and ends at a blue point at time , with a maximum of 200 bounces; the number of bounces is shown at the top of the graphic. In general, chaotic behavior is observed, as can be seen in the Poincaré map, the top part of the graphic.
